Yucatec Maya | Abkhaz | |
---|---|---|
Family | Mayan | Northwest Caucasian |
Speakers | Approximately 800,000 | Approximately 190,000 |
Features | A Mayan language spoken in the Yucatán Peninsula, known for its glottalized consonants and vowel length distinctions. It preserves many features of the ancient Mayan script, though now written in Latin script | Known for its rich consonant inventory and the use of both ejective and voiced pharyngeal consonants |
Countries | Mexico (Yucatán, Campeche, Quintana Roo), Belize, and northern Guatemala | Abkhazia, a region in northwestern Georgia, and a small number of speakers in Turkey |
Writing System | Latin script | Cyrillic script primarily, formerly used Georgian and Latin scripts |
Tonal | No, but vowel length and stress are phonemic | No |
Grammatical Cases | No, but uses a complex system of affixes to convey grammatical relations | Yes, rich in cases with more than 50 different forms |
Derived From | Classical Mayan, with significant historical continuity from the language of the ancient Maya civilization | Part of the Northwest Caucasian language family |
Loanwords | From Spanish, especially in modern contexts | From Russian, Georgian, and Turkish |
Dialects | Relatively homogeneous, but regional variants exist in pronunciation and vocabulary across the Yucatán Peninsula | Includes Abzhui, Bzyb, and Sadz |
